A075F123 | PowerCommand 40-11 | 125A 3-Pole | Non-Service Entrance | 208V System Voltage
The Cummins OTEC 125 Amp NSE (Non-Service Entrance) 208V 3-phase Automatic Transfer Switch (ATS) ensures reliable power for commercial and light industrial sites. This robust unit automatically shifts from utility power to generator power during outages, preventing critical system failures. Its 125 Amp capacity supports medium-scale electrical loads effectively. The 208V 3-phase design enables balanced energy distribution across three legs. The Non-Service Entrance rating allows flexible installation in systems without service entrance requirements. A compact design simplifies integration with existing backup generators. UL listing guarantees safety and operational reliability for long-term use.

The Cummins OTEC ATS continuously monitors both utility and generator power sources. When utility power fails, the controller signals the generator to start immediately. Once the generator reaches stable voltage, the switch transfers the load automatically. This open-transition process ensures a break-before-make sequence to prevent source overlap. The system returns to utility power once normal voltage is restored and stable.
Source Monitoring: The microprocessor senses voltage, phase rotation, and frequency on both power sources constantly.
Automatic Transfer Action: A bi-directional linear actuator moves contacts smoothly without complex gears or friction.
Return to Utility: After utility power stabilizes, the switch re-transfers the load back to the primary source.
| Model Number | A075F123 |
| Vendor | Cummins |
| Amperage Rating | 125 Amps |
| Voltage Rating | 208V AC |
| Phase Type | Three-Phase, 60 Hz |
| Pole Configuration | 3-Pole, Solid Neutral |
| Service Entrance Rated | No (Non-Service Entrance) |
| Enclosure Rating | NEMA 3R (Outdoor) |
| Control System | PowerCommand 40-11 with LCD |
| Transition Type | Open Transition (Break-Before-Make) |
| Transfer Time | Max 6 cycles at 60 Hz |
| Operating Temperature | -25°C to 60°C (-13°F to 140°F) |
| Humidity Rating | Up to 95% relative, non-condensing |
| Altitude Limit | Up to 10,000 ft (3,000 m) |
| Contact Material | Heavy-duty Silver Alloy |
| Load Rating | 100% continuous load current |
Certifications: UL 1008 Listed, UL and NEC Compliant
Inverter Compatibility: Compatible with Commercial & Industrial Backup Generators
Environmental: NEMA 3R Rated for Outdoor Use, -25°C to 60°C Operating Range
Warranty: Cummins Standard Warranty (1-Year Limited, up to 5-Year with registration)
